Several police cars and ambulances were seen in the area this morning (February 28) just after 10am after reports of an unwell person.
The first paramedic arrived in less than four minutes and medics tried to resuscitate her.
However, she died at the scene.
A forensics tent was seen outside the Moonlight Supermarket as a stretch of the road was cordoned off.
The cordon was removed before 1pm.
Forensic tent at Holloway Road (Image: Alex Marsh / NQ) A short distance away, police shut off Seven Sisters Road, near the junction of Holloway Road due to a reported assault which took place last night (February 27) at 11.35pm.
A 75-year-old man has died today following the incident.
Both police cordons were in place this morning.
A London Ambulance Service spokesperson said about the Seven Sisters Road incident: “We were called at 9.59am this morning (28 February) to reports of a person unwell in Holloway Road, Islington.
“We sent a number of resources to the scene including an ambulance crew and an advanced paramedic.
“The first paramedic arrived in less than four minutes.
“The patient sadly died at the scene despite the efforts of our crews to resuscitate her.”
